The History of the Satsop Nuclear Facility

The Satsop Nuclear Facility was conceived in the 1970s as part of a broader effort to expand nuclear power generation in the United States. The project was initiated by Washington Public Power Supply System (WPPSS), a consortium of public utility districts. The goal was to build two nuclear reactors, each capable of generating 1,200 megawatts of electricity. The site was chosen for its proximity to the Pacific Ocean, which would provide a reliable source of cooling water.

The construction of the Satsop Nuclear Facility began in 1977. However, the project faced numerous challenges from the outset. Rising costs, regulatory hurdles, and public opposition to nuclear power all contributed to delays and financial difficulties. By the early 1980s, it became clear that the project was in serious trouble. The WPPSS defaulted on billions of dollars in bonds, leading to a financial crisis that affected the entire region.
